2013/7/25 Paul Bolle <pebolle at tiscali.nl>:
> On Thu, 2013-07-25 at 15:06 +0800, Xiong Zhou wrote:
>> Add BLOCK depends in Kconfig for LUSTRE to fix this:
>> drivers/staging/lustre/lustre/fid/../include/linux/lustre_compat25.h:117:2:
>> error: implicit declaration of function ‘unregister_blkdev’
>>
>> Signed-off-by: Xiong Zhou <jencce.kernel at gmail.com>
>> ---
>> drivers/staging/lustre/lustre/Kconfig | 2 +-
>> 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)
>>
>> diff --git a/drivers/staging/lustre/lustre/Kconfig b/drivers/staging/lustre/lustre/Kconfig
>> index 9ae7fa8..0b45de0 100644
>> --- a/drivers/staging/lustre/lustre/Kconfig
>> +++ b/drivers/staging/lustre/lustre/Kconfig
>> @@ -1,6 +1,6 @@
>> config LUSTRE_FS
>> tristate "Lustre file system client support"
>> - depends on STAGING && INET && m
>> + depends on STAGING && INET && BLOCK && m
>
> Everything below drivers/staging/lustre/Kconfig is only sourced if
> STAGING is set. You can drop the dependency on STAGING.
>
Yes, it is. Thanks~
